How do you stop the grip from creasing?
Hi BC.
Just thought I would ask a question about bulge grip and the creasing you get when putting on the overgrip from the butt cap onto the handle. I use the upside down technique so the wide end starts at the bottom and the tapered end finishes on the cone.
How do you stop it? I am using a very thin overgrip 0.6mm onto bare wood. Do I need to build the base of the handle up more?

While applying it, if you stretch it enough under some tension, you can avoid the creasing.
